*French for rebirth, this was a period following the dark ages characterized by intense revival and a radical development in all areas of science, arts, politics, literature, learning, architecture. A revival of the Classical influence and vigorous aesthetic and intellectual activities. In architecture, the revival of Greek and Roman architectural principles and their reinterpretation. The music was characterized by the use of freer forms, and a progression from modes toward harmony. This was also an age of humanism, optimism, and reform.
Followed by the Enlightenment.
